Here’s what Alvarez has to say about the Alvarez Masterworks Grand Auditorium Cutaway & Bevels Mahogany top back Shadowburst LR Baggs HiFi

The MG66ce is beautiful and powerful yet understated, with clean lines and minimal decoration. This design language allows the beautiful solid African mahogany top to take center stage, shimmering under a flawless gloss finish.

Sonically, this guitar is everything you would expect from an all-solid Grand Auditorium mahogany body. It has been designed to deliver a strong and articulate voicing, instant response and more open projection than is normally associated with hardwood tops. Bass frequencies are clear and robust, and the mahogany delivers strong, woody tones with lots of middle frequency, sparkling trebles and boundless energy, making this guitar a joy to play.

This cutaway model allows for easy access up the neck and is fitted with the LR Baggs HiFi system.

Specifications

  • Top Wood: Solid African Mahogany
  • Back and Sides Wood: Solid African Mahogany
  • Top Colour: Shadowburst/Gloss
  • Back & Sides Colour: Natural/Gloss
  • Bridge Pins: Ebony
  • Shape: Grand Auditorium
  • Neck: African Mahogany
  • Case or Bag: AFC30
  • Bracing: FS6
  • Bridge: Bi-Level Indian Rosewood
  • Inlays: Premium MOP
  • Fingerboard: East Indian Rosewood
  • Nut and Saddle: Bone
  • Tuner: Premium Open Gear
  • Bridge Pins: Ebony
  • Neck Meets Body: 14th Fret
  • Number of Frets: 21
  • Pickup/EQ: LR Baggs HiFi
  • Scale Length: 25.5

Electro-Acoustic Guitars

Electro-acoustic guitars combine the natural sound and feel of an acoustic guitar with built-in electronics for amplification. Fitted with pickups and preamp controls, they allow you to plug directly into an amp, PA system, or recording setup while retaining an acoustic character. They’re ideal for live performance, rehearsal, and home recording, offering volume control and tonal adjustment without relying solely on microphones. Electro-acoustic guitars suit players who want the warmth and responsiveness of an acoustic instrument with the flexibility to play amplified when needed.
